GOOGL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

3,858 of the 6,222 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Alphabet (Google) Class A (GOOGL)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$443B — up 2% from $434B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 362 funds opened new GOOGL positions and 152 closed out — a net gain of 210 holders — while 1,562 added to existing stakes and 1,575 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$666M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, cutting an estimated $1.7B.
